The Core of Comparative Anatomy: Birds vs. Mammals

You can’t truly grasp avian biology without constant comparison. A bird is not a furry, flying mammal. Their evolutionary path created profound differences optimized for flight and high metabolism.

Consider the skeletal system. Avian bones are famously lightweight, often pneumatized (filled with air sac extensions). The sternum boasts a massive keel for flight muscle attachment, a structure absent in most mammals. This is a perfect example of form following function.

The respiratory system is arguably the most distinct. Birds have a unidirectional flow system with air sacs, allowing for continuous oxygen absorption during both inhalation and exhalation. Mammals, us included, use a tidal, bidirectional system that’s less efficient. This superior avian biological system supports the immense oxygen demands of flight.

Beyond the Basics: Missing Entities You Need

Many standard texts underplay key areas. A robust avian physiology reference should include:

  • Avian Neurology & Sensory Systems: How does a bird’s brain process information for flight and navigation? How do their visual, auditory, and magnetic senses differ from ours? This is critical for understanding behavior.
  • Flight Physiology: This isn’t just about wings. It’s an integration of musculoskeletal, cardiovascular, respiratory, and neural systems working at extreme performance. Look for dedicated chapters on this synergy.
  • Integumentary System: Feathers are more than for flight; they are complex structures for insulation, display, and sensory feedback. Their growth and molting cycles are major physiological events.

How to Choose the Right Reference Book

With so many options, how do you decide? Start by honestly assessing your primary need. Is it for passing an exam, diagnosing a sick parrot, or satisfying a deep curiosity about how birds work?

  1. Audit the Table of Contents: Does it cover your required depth on the avian skeletal system and other bird body systems? Scan for those missing entities like sensory systems.
  2. Check the Publication Date: Comparative avian physiology is an advancing field. A book from the 1990s might miss modern discoveries in neurobiology or genetics.
  3. Review the Illustrations: Are diagrams clear, accurate, and plentiful? For anatomy, this is non-negotiable. Schematic drawings often teach more than photographs.
  4. Read Sample Pages: Does the writing style resonate with you? Is it impenetrably dense or clearly explanatory? The best bird anatomy textbook is the one you’ll actually use.
